How much do program manager healthcare j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for program manager healthcare in Indiana is $102,255.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$75,600.00 and $126,100.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Program Manager in Healthcare,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Program Manager in Healthcare, you need expertise in project management, knowledge of healthcare regulations, and experience in clinical or health administration, often supported by a bachelor's or master's degree in health administration or a related field. Familiarity with project management tools like MS Project or Asana, electronic health record systems, and certifications such as PMP or Lean Six Sigma are commonly required. Exceptional communication, leadership, and problem-solving abilities help you motivate teams and manage complex, cross-functional projects. These skills ensure effective program delivery, regulatory compliance, and positive patient and organizational outcomes in a dynamic healthcare environment.

What does a Program Manager in Healthcare do?

A Program Manager in Healthcare oversees the planning, implementation, and evaluation of healthcare programs within an organization. Their responsibilities include coordinating between departments, managing budgets, ensuring regulatory compliance, and assessing outcomes to improve patient care and organizational efficiency. They often work with multidisciplinary teams to achieve program goals, address challenges, and adapt to changing healthcare regulations or needs. Ultimately, they play a vital role in ensuring that healthcare initiatives are delivered effectively and efficiently.

How does a Program Manager in Healthcare typically collaborate with clinical and non-clinical teams to achieve program goals?

As a Program Manager in Healthcare, you will regularly work with a diverse group of stakeholders, including physicians, nurses, administrative staff, IT professionals, and external partners. Effective collaboration involves facilitating meetings, aligning goals across departments, and ensuring that all parties are informed about project timelines and responsibilities. Strong communication skills and an understanding of both clinical workflows and operational processes are essential to bridge gaps and drive successful program outcomes. Building trust and fostering open dialogue helps you navigate challenges and ensure that program objectives are met efficiently.

Is being a MOA a good entry level job?

A Medical Office Assistant (MOA) role is often considered an entry-level position in healthcare, providing foundational experience in administrative tasks, patient communication, and medical record management. It can serve as a stepping stone to more advanced healthcare roles, but may require certification or training depending on the employer. The job typically involves working in a clinical or medical office environment with regular hours and basic computer skills.

Strategic Programs Manager - Enterprise Initiatives
Location: Carmel, IN (Hybrid - minimum 3 days in office; 5 preferred)
About WorldTrips
WorldTrips, a member of Tokio Marine HCC, is a leading provider of travel medical and specialty insurance solutions. We operate in a dynamic, fast-growing environment where collaboration, innovation, and disciplined execution are critical to success.
Role Overview
WorldTrips is seeking a Strategic Programs Manager to lead high-impact, enterprise-wide initiatives that support growth, operational excellence, and risk management across the business.
This role serves as a central driver across the organization - ensuring alignment, improving processes, and delivering strategic initiatives with clarity, discipline, and measurable results. You will work closely with senior leadership to translate strategy into execution across a complex, cross-functional insurance environment.
Key Responsibilities
  • Lead and manage a portfolio of strategic, cross-functional initiatives aligned to business priorities
  • Drive execution across teams including Underwriting, Claims, Operations, Customer Service, Sales, and Technology
  • Establish and maintain program governance, prioritization, and reporting frameworks
  • Partner with senior leadership to align initiatives with strategic goals and operational capacity
  • Identify risks, dependencies, and operational gaps, and drive proactive solutions
  • Improve processes and workflows across the organization using Lean, Six Sigma, or similar methodologies
  • Develop clear executive reporting, dashboards, and communications to track progress and outcomes
  • Facilitate cross-functional alignment, ensuring accountability without direct authority
  • Define and track KPIs tied to initiative success and operational performance
  • Promote a culture of structure, accountability, and continuous improvement

What You Bring
Experience
  • 5+ years of experience in program management, project management, or operational leadership
  • Proven success leading complex, cross-functional initiatives
  • Experience in insurance, healthcare, or similarly regulated industries
  • Travel medical insurance experience strongly preferred
  • Background working in both structured (large company) and evolving (growth-stage) environments is a plus
Skills & Capabilities
  • Strong program and portfolio management expertise, including governance and executive reporting
  • Demonstrated experience in process improvement, operational excellence, or business transformation
  • Ability to influence and align stakeholders across multiple functions and levels
  • Excellent communication skills with the ability to distill complex topics into clear insights
  • High degree of ownership, accountability, and comfort operating in ambiguity
Preferred Qualifications
  • PMP (Project Management Professional)
  • Lean / Six Sigma certification (Green or Black Belt preferred)
  • Experience with change management and organizational transformation initiatives
